Skip to content

Commit 5654988

Browse files
authored
fix type replacement (#13)
1 parent 31046f6 commit 5654988

File tree

1 file changed

+5
-5
lines changed

1 file changed

+5
-5
lines changed

src/Converter/AvscToJson.php

+5-5
Original file line numberDiff line numberDiff line change
@@ -198,11 +198,11 @@ private function snakeToPascal(string $input): string
198198

199199
private function fixAvroTypes(string $rawJson): string
200200
{
201-
$json = str_replace('int', 'integer', $rawJson);
202-
$json = str_replace('long', 'number', $json);
203-
$json = str_replace('float', 'number', $json);
204-
$json = str_replace('double', 'number', $json);
205-
$json = str_replace('bytes', 'string', $json);
201+
$json = str_replace('"int"', '"integer"', $rawJson);
202+
$json = str_replace('"long"', '"number"', $json);
203+
$json = str_replace('"float"', '"number"', $json);
204+
$json = str_replace('"double"', '"number"', $json);
205+
$json = str_replace('"bytes"', '"string"', $json);
206206

207207
return $json;
208208
}

0 commit comments

Comments
 (0)